Gpg4win Roadmap
This page lists the major goals that are worked on. For minor releases only the next release is listed with some more details.
The Release Info workboard sometimes has more features for upcoming GnuPG or Gpg4win releases.
Life Cycle
- For the crypto engine, see GnuPG's EOL. Note that GnuPG can be updated for Gpg4win by using the simple GnuPG installer.
- Gpg4win 3.1.x is no longer maintained. A technical similar software is the BSI approved GnuPG VS-Desktop®; available for Windows and Linux as part of a support contract.
Gpg4win 4.2.x (tba)
- Fixing important defects.
- Will be released as needed.
- New features (that keep the user experience).
Ongoing developments
- Authenticated encryption support for S/MIME in GpgSM
- Better Microsoft Exchange / GAL integration for GpgOL (fingerprints and encryption info as attributes in the GAL)
- Further improvements to automated encryption -> default on.
- Usability and automation improvements
- One focus is improved hardware token support (Yubikey, GnuK-Token) and for the GnuK-Token to improve availability in Europe.
For each release
- Update of third party libraries.
- Update of GnuPG and libraries.
Additional features from wishlist (needs cleanup) depending on funding and available time.
